## Description:
This update for python-durationpy, python3-kubernetes fixes the following
issues:
python3-kubernetes was updated from version 26.1.0 to 31.0.0 (jsc#PED-12710,
PED-12477):
* Key changes in version 31.0.0:
* Alignment with significant API changes in Kubernetes.
* Enhancements to Dynamic Resource Allocation (DRA) with new API versions and
features.
* Node improvements like user namespace support and supplemental group
policies scheduling performance upgrades.
* Changes to API servers include such as atomic updates for Ingress objects
and tricter validation of encryption provider configurations.
* Kube-proxy now has a "primary" nodeport address option, and several feature
gates have graduated or been removed.
* Improvements to CustomResourceDefinitions (CRDs), Service CIDR allocation,
OCI artifact-based volumes, and logging.

* Key changes in version 29.0.0:
* Updates to API versions for scheduling components and priority/fairness
mechanism.
* Enhanced configuration options for kube-proxy (including a new experimental
mode).
* Improved handling of authentication and authorization through configuration
files.
* New capabilities for pod lifecycle management (pre-stop hooks), resource
management (image garbage collection), and network configuration, along with
more flexible options for pod affinity and anti-affinity rules.

* Key changes in version 28.1.0:
* API improvements and updates, notably the removal of a deprecated API
version for kube-scheduler configurations, requiring migration.
* New features were also added, such as sidecar containers for enhanced pod
lifecycle management, more granular control over Job retry limits, and
improvements to CustomResourceDefinition (CRD) validation.
* Updates were also made to pod management, networking, and security, with a
general focus on enhancing flexibility, performance, and user experience.

* Key changes in version 27.2.0:
* Enhancements to admission control policies, including features for runtime
cost calculation and audit annotations.
* Networking received updates with a new ClusterIP allocator, and a new API
(ClusterTrustBundle) was introduced.
* Scheduling was optimized through adjustments to pod affinity, and API
interactions were improved with the implementation of streaming for the
watch-cache.
* Component updates included increased QPS limits for the kubelet.
* Changes related to pods involve label updates, mutable resource type and
resize policies.
* Changes to API server encryption.
* Improved logging capabilities.
* Deprecations and removals of older features.
